#631dcd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#631dcd is composed of 38.8% red, 11.4%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.7% cyan, 85.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 263.9 degrees, a saturation of 75.2% and a lightness of 45.9%. #631dcd color hex could be obtained by blending #c63aff with #00009b. Closest websafe color is: #6633cc.

#631dcd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#631dcd has RGB values of R:99, G:29, B:205 and CMYK values of C:0.52, M:0.86, Y:0,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 6495693.

Shades and Tints of #631dcd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080210 is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#631dcd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#746e7c is the less saturated color, while #5d02e8 is the most saturated one.
